Output 1ec8136a150ce7cb5222ec2c819f13653b97e42576e3255d7e6142a50cf998ca:84

value
106401
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99b79fcb0f667566d52254e904c15aeb88ab2635 OP_EQUAL
address
3FhoHKt6xa1evmMMz5AojW9LQvaSa9yx1a
transaction
1ec8136a150ce7cb5222ec2c819f13653b97e42576e3255d7e6142a50cf998ca
confirmations
2076
spent
true